For those unfamiliar with the VA leg session.  This could go very late, into the night.  They won't adjourn until they finish all their business or they run out of time.  HB961 will almost certainly pass the house, the dems have a near supermajority there and this bill is very close to their standard anti-gun orthodoxy.  Then it goes onto the Senate where it's a closer run thing with a lot more Dems in rural districts that actually have a reason to worry.  There has already been vocal dissent from some key Senate dems.  If this thing dies, it's in the Senate.

SUMMARY AS INTRODUCED:
Concealed handgun permits; demonstration of competence. Removes the option for concealed handgun permit applicants to demonstrate competence with a handgun by completing an electronic, video, or online course conducted by a state-certified or National Rifle Association-certified firearms instructor. The bill does not affect any in-person means of satisfying the requirement to demonstrate competence with a handgun under current law.

DGIF hunter safety course is still accepted under this bill. They got rid of online course, and -more significantly - got rid of NRA certified instructors as acceptable. Has to be a state DCJS-certified instructor now.

The current Virginia Code provides for it, and the Virginia Department of Education has an entire curriculum already, at least for younger kids. The Code allows for hunter education for grades 7-12 in public schools.

It's all there, already. You just have to get the local school board - which is COMPLETELY INDEPENDENT of the board of supervisors - to do it. I pointed all of this out when the local Karens in my county tried to push the Everytown "gun safety" shit into schools.
